From 96785ebcfe1bc9210f3d9d4056f4ec29fb60d810 Mon Sep 17 00:00:00 2001
From: wangyi <2946747746@qq.com>
Date: 星期四, 02 四月 2026 10:58:22 +0800
Subject: [PATCH] 1

---
 WebTM/views/模治具管理/模治具仓库管理/Sc_MouldProdMoveBillEdit.html |   77 +++++++++++++++++++++++++++++++++++++-
 1 files changed, 75 insertions(+), 2 deletions(-)

diff --git "a/WebTM/views/\346\250\241\346\262\273\345\205\267\347\256\241\347\220\206/\346\250\241\346\262\273\345\205\267\344\273\223\345\272\223\347\256\241\347\220\206/Sc_MouldProdMoveBillEdit.html" "b/WebTM/views/\346\250\241\346\262\273\345\205\267\347\256\241\347\220\206/\346\250\241\346\262\273\345\205\267\344\273\223\345\272\223\347\256\241\347\220\206/Sc_MouldProdMoveBillEdit.html"
index 87b2f2f..bd111e3 100644
--- "a/WebTM/views/\346\250\241\346\262\273\345\205\267\347\256\241\347\220\206/\346\250\241\346\262\273\345\205\267\344\273\223\345\272\223\347\256\241\347\220\206/Sc_MouldProdMoveBillEdit.html"
+++ "b/WebTM/views/\346\250\241\346\262\273\345\205\267\347\256\241\347\220\206/\346\250\241\346\262\273\345\205\267\344\273\223\345\272\223\347\256\241\347\220\206/Sc_MouldProdMoveBillEdit.html"
@@ -358,7 +358,7 @@
             base: '../../../layuiadmin/' //闈欐�佽祫婧愭墍鍦ㄨ矾寰�
         }).extend({
             index: 'lib/index' //涓诲叆鍙fā鍧�
-        }).use(['index', 'form', 'laydate', 'table', 'element'], function () {
+        }).use(['index', 'form', 'laydate', 'table', 'element', 'tableSelect'], function () {
             //#region 鍏叡鍙橀噺
             var $ = layui.$
                 , admin = layui.admin
@@ -366,7 +366,8 @@
                 , table = layui.table
                 , form = layui.form
                 , laydate = layui.laydate
-                , element = layui.element;
+                , element = layui.element
+                , tableSelect = layui.tableSelect;
             var HModName = "Sc_MouldProdMoveBillEdit";
             var HBillType = "3814";
             var HInterID = $('#HInterID').val()
@@ -1847,6 +1848,78 @@
             //#region 琛屽唴蹇嵎閿瓫閫�
             function set_GridCellCheck(obj) {
                 $(document).off('keydown', ".layui-table-edit").on('keydown', '.layui-table-edit', function (e) {
+                    //#region 
+                    //涓嬫媺鎼滅储妗�
+                    tableSelect.render({
+                        elem: 'td[data-field="HMaterNumber"] .layui-table-edit',
+                        searchKey: '妯″叿鍚嶇О,妯″叿缂栧彿',
+                        sWhere: " ",//table鎼滅储sWhere鏉′欢
+                        ajaxSelect: function (sWhere) {
+                            console.log("sWhere", sWhere)
+                            var data = [];
+                            var ModRightNameSelect = 'Gy_MouldFileList';
+                            $.ajax({
+                                url: GetWEBURL() + '/Gy_Mould/page',
+                                type: "GET",
+                                async: false,
+                                data: { "sWhere": sWhere, "ModRightNameSelect": ModRightNameSelect, "user": sessionStorage["HUserName"], "page": 1, "size": 5 },
+                                success: function (data1) {
+                                    if (data1.count > 0) {
+                                        data = data1.data
+                                    }
+                                },
+                                error: function () {
+                                    layer.alert('鑾峰彇鍒楄〃澶辫触锛�', { icon: 15, title: '閫氫俊閿欒' });
+                                }
+                            });
+                            return data;
+                        },//璁剧疆鍓嶇鍒嗛〉鏃跺彲浠ヨ缃殑
+                        table: {
+                            cols: [[
+                                { type: 'radio', fixed: 'left' },
+                                { field: 'hmainid', title: 'hmainid', hide: true },
+                                , { field: '妯″叿鍚嶇О', title: '妯″叿鍚嶇О' }
+                                , { field: '妯″叿缂栧彿', title: '妯″叿缂栧彿' }
+                                , { field: '妯″叿鍨嬪彿', title: '鍣ㄥ叿鍨嬪彿' }
+                                , { field: 'HWhID', title: 'HWhID', hide: true }
+                                , { field: '榛樿浠撳簱', title: '榛樿浠撳簱' }
+                                , { field: 'HSPID', title: 'HSPID', hide: true }
+                                , { field: '榛樿浠撲綅', title: '榛樿浠撲綅' }
+                                , { field: 'HUnitID', title: 'HUnitID', hide: true, sort: true }
+                                , { field: '璁¢噺鍗曚綅浠g爜', title: '璁¢噺鍗曚綅浠g爜', sort: true }
+                                , { field: '璁¢噺鍗曚綅', title: '璁¢噺鍗曚綅', sort: true }
+                            ]],
+                            page: true,
+                            limit: 5,
+                            //limits: [5]
+                        },
+                        done: function (elem, data) {
+                            $(".layui-table-edit").blur();//鍗曞厓鏍煎け鍘荤劍鐐�
+                            obj.update({
+                                "HMaterID": data.data[0]["hmainid"]
+                                , "HMaterNumber": data.data[0]["妯″叿缂栧彿"]
+                                , "HMaterName": data.data[0]["妯″叿鍚嶇О"]
+
+                                , "HMaterModel": data.data[0]["妯″叿鍨嬪彿"]
+                                , "HUnitID": data.data[0]["HUnitID"]
+                                , "HUnitNumber": data.data[0]["璁¢噺鍗曚綅浠g爜"]
+                                , "HUnitName": data.data[0]["璁¢噺鍗曚綅"]
+
+
+                                , "HDesignLife": 0
+                                , "HLeaveLife": 0
+                                , "HQty": 1
+                                , "HMoney": 0
+                            })
+
+                            table.render(option);
+
+
+
+                            //setTableByHMater(obj, data);
+                        }
+                    })
+                //#endregion
                     if (event.key == "F7") {
                         //鍣ㄥ叿
                         if (obj.event == "HMaterNumber") {

--
Gitblit v1.9.1